8 Jul, 2026Macroeconomic and industry outlook
U.K. economy described as resilient but slow-growing, with GDP growth forecasted at 1%-1.5% and healthy unemployment levels.
Households and businesses show improved resilience, with rising savings rates, real wage growth, and strong discretionary spending.
Business cash flows have strengthened for six consecutive quarters, though investment remains subdued.
Sectors like infrastructure, green energy, housing, and pensions are attracting significant investment and offer higher growth potential.
Strategic priorities and growth opportunities
Five-year strategy focuses on growth, investment in talent, technology, and diversification of revenue streams.
Revenue growth of about 30% achieved, driven by other operating income from areas like transport finance, pensions, and bancassurance.
Mass Affluent and Premier propositions have expanded market share in mortgages and ISAs, attracting £25 billion in new savings.
Continued focus on digital innovation and leveraging AI for productivity and customer service enhancements.
Financial performance and capital management
£1.5 billion in gross cost savings delivered, offsetting inflation and supporting high investment levels.
Investment spending is plateauing, leading to expectations of a flatter cost base next year.
Commitment to strong capital returns, with a sustainable dividend growing at a 15% CAGR and regular buybacks.
Balance sheet growth of 5% in the first half of the year, with selective infill M&A to add distinctive capabilities.
